Re-counting Of Vote At The Chaturbhujeshwar Campus In Sarlahi

Mar 20, Kathmandu- Re-counting of votes will be held at Chaturbhujeshwar Janata Multiple Campus in Sarlahi's Sukepokhari.

After 711 votes were lost in the ISU elections held on Sunday, 712 ballots were found during the counting and the candidates of Akhil Revolutionary close to CPN-UML and Akhil Revolutionary close to Maoist got equal votes.

According to the election officer's office, during the counting of votes, Premraj Dahal of Akhil Krantikari received 350 votes and Sandeep Thapa of ANNISU received 350 votes from the joint panel of the NSU for the chairmanship.

711 students out of 970 students voted in Sukhepokhari under ISU elections, but after the counting of ballots, 712 votes were found, and there was a further dispute. Preparations are being made for the re-counting of the all-party meeting.
